Concerta Dosing for Adults

For adults with ADHD, start Concerta at 18 mg once daily in the morning and titrate weekly by 18 mg increments as needed, with a maximum recommended daily dose of 72 mg (equivalent to 60 mg of immediate-release methylphenidate). 1, 2

Starting Dose and Initial Administration

  • Begin with 18 mg once daily in the morning, which can be initiated directly without prior immediate-release methylphenidate trials 1
  • Administer in the morning; for patients who cannot sleep if medication is taken late in the day, ensure the dose is given well before evening 2
  • The formulation provides approximately 12-hour duration of effect with onset of action around 90 minutes and peak behavioral benefit at 3 hours post-dose 1

Titration Schedule

  • Increase weekly by one capsule strength (18 mg, 27 mg, 36 mg, 54 mg, up to 72 mg) if symptom control is inadequate 1
  • The titration phase typically requires 2-4 weeks to reach optimal dosing 1
  • Weekly contact (telephone or in-person) during dose adjustments is essential 1

Maximum Dosing

  • Maximum daily dose is 72 mg for Concerta (extended-release formulation) 1
  • This corresponds to the 60 mg maximum for immediate-release methylphenidate formulations 2
  • The average effective dosage range is 20-30 mg daily of methylphenidate equivalent 2

Monitoring Requirements

  • Self-ratings are essential for adults to assess treatment response 1
  • Once stabilized, follow-up appointments should occur at least monthly 1
  • Systematically assess for insomnia, anorexia, headaches, social withdrawal, and tics at each visit 1
  • Check blood pressure and pulse quarterly once on maintenance therapy, as CNS stimulants increase blood pressure (mean 2-4 mmHg) and heart rate (mean 3-6 bpm) 2

Important Clinical Considerations

  • Plasma methylphenidate levels do not correlate with clinical response and should not guide dosing decisions 1
  • Weight-based dosing is not clinically useful due to high inter-individual variability in behavioral response 1, 3
  • The formulation is resistant to diversion (cannot be crushed or snorted), making it appropriate for adults concerned about abuse potential 1
  • Food does not significantly affect methylphenidate absorption from Concerta, providing consistent early drug exposure regardless of breakfast timing 4

Discontinuation Criteria

  • If paradoxical aggravation of symptoms or adverse reactions occur, reduce dosage or discontinue 2
  • If no improvement is observed after appropriate dosage adjustment over one month, discontinue Concerta 2

Contraindications and Precautions

  • Contraindicated in patients with known hypersensitivity to methylphenidate, those receiving MAOIs, or within 14 days of MAOI discontinuation 2
  • Avoid use in patients with known structural cardiac abnormalities, cardiomyopathy, serious cardiac arrhythmia, coronary artery disease, or other serious cardiac disease 2
  • Assess cardiac disease risk (careful history, family history of sudden death or ventricular arrhythmia, physical exam) before initiating treatment 2
